The Internet; network applications. Client server interactions. The socket interface and socket programming. Remote procedure call. Parallel computers and networked computers as a multi-computer platform. Message passing computing; Using workstation clusters (PVM and MPI) . Debugging and evaluating parallel programs. Ideal (embarrassingly) parallel computations. Partitioning and divide-and-conquer strategies. Pipilene techniques. Synchronous computations. Load balancing and termination detection. Programming with shared and virtually shared memory. Multi processing and Pthreads. Algorithms and parallel applications; sorting algorithms, numerical algorithms, image processing, searching and optimization. |
